Sonia Gandhi condemns terrorist explosions
New Delhi, July 11 (UNI) UPA Chairperson Sonia Gandhi tonight asked Union Home Minister Shivraj Patil and Maharashtra Chief Minister Vilasrao Deshmukh to tighten security measures and maintain peace and harmony in wake of the serial blasts.
Expresseing grief and shock at the series of explosions in Mumbai and Srinagar Mrs Gandhi urged the people to ''collectively isolate'' such elements (perpetrators of the terrorist incidents).
She also asked the state government to undertake relief measures and apprehend the culprits immediately.
